Paul- All in all
this place was pretty good. I went here one day with my mom and
sister after a ballet recital. When I first went in I was taken
back a little by the fact that just about everyone there was over
70. It might have had something to do with it being a sunday dinner...odd.
Once you get over that you are very impressed by the wide range
the menu offers from many fish and meat dishes to tons of different
crab themed meals. I went for the MD crab soup which was not spicey
enough for me but had tons of lump meat. My mom and sister split
some average cream of crab. The main dishes came with run of the
mill salads. I had the pan fried soft shell crab. Based on my
dish alone the Peppermill was very disappointing. They were on
the small side and soggy. My mom had some pretty good salmon and
my sister had some tastey crab pasta. Besides the old people everywhere
and the soggy crabs I have to say the place held its own because
of its menu and its friendly wait staff that keeps you well breaded
and watered.
